According to the Natural Stone Institute (formerly Marble Institute of America):<\/p>\n<p>\u201cA sustainable or green building is the outcome of a design process which focuses on increasing the efficiency of resource use \u2014 energy, water, and materials \u2014 while reducing a building&#8217;s impact on human health and the environment during its life cycle; through better site selection, design, construction, operation, maintenance, and eventual disposal or removal.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Think about it, the Egyptian pyramids and\u00a0Chichen Itza, the Mayan Ruins\u00a0in Mexico\u00a0are made of natural stone and those structures are still standing today. According to the Natural Stone Institute, \u201cNatural stone stands up to weathering and time better than any other building material, natural or manmade.\u201d Pretty cool, right? Natural stone gives us the ability to research and learn about ancient civilizations.<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_404\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-404\" style=\"width: 300px\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><a href=\"http:\/\/intlstoneworks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Chichen-Itza.jpg\" rel=\"attachment wp-att-404\"><img loading=\"lazy\" class=\"wp-image-404 size-medium\" src=\"http:\/\/intlstoneworks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Chichen-Itza-300x227.jpg\" alt=\"Chichen Itza\" width=\"300\" height=\"227\" srcset=\"https:\/\/intlstoneworks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Chichen-Itza-300x227.jpg 300w, https:\/\/intlstoneworks.com\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2014\/09\/Chichen-Itza.jpg 626w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/><\/a><figcaption id=\"caption-attachment-404\" class=\"wp-caption-text\">Chichen Itza<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<p>These magnificent limestone structures still exist today, but the limestone surface no longer has a polished, high gloss finish.
